It was sudden, like turning an electric switch off." This is how one patient described her abrupt loss of smell and taste following infection with covid-19. "I was eating some lunch on day three after contracting covid-19 and one moment I could still smell and taste the flavours of my soup, and the next everything vanished." She was not alone in this. In fact, smell and taste loss are common complaints among patients with covid-19, with an estimated 50% of patients reporting these symptoms. 1 This is thought to occur due to conductive barriers and nerve damage from the extensive inflammation in covid-19 infection. 2 -5 The recovery of smell and taste is very much a gradual process for some. In our analysis of 3699 patients from 12 countries, recently published in The BMJ, we found that at the 30 day mark following the initial infection, only 74% and 79% of patients are expected to recover their smell and taste respectively. ecovery rates rise with each passing month, reaching a peak of 96% for smell and 98% for taste after six months. Using a mathematical technique known as cure modelling to project the plateaus of smell and taste recovery across 18 studies, we found that self-reported smell loss may persist in 5.6% of patients, while 4.4% may not recover their self-reported sense of taste (for some this reflects loss of flavour perception, a function of olfaction, while in others it may reflect true gustatory dysfunction). ith more than 550 million confirmed covid-19 cases as of July 2022, this means that potentially 15 million and 12 million patients may experience long term smell and taste impairments, respectively, based on our modelling. This could contribute to the rising burden of long covid. Furthermore, self-reporting may over estimate recovery, 7 suggesting that the true burden of olfactory dysfunction is even greater.
